    Timing on 1/4 not showing

    Problem Solved! When I relocated CDI unit I have inadvertently wired my extension of the blue pulse wires around the wrong way. Through investigation of why I was roughly 90 degrees out on 1/4 while 2/3 were spot on is what led me to re check my work. I’m posting this in case it can help...
